Output debc17b3f517c8d588ffc33c677129f2deab73069be47e1aa0f672723e69db97:2

value
12697393301
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4d7ea14ea8d73007cfea37f8a9dd4ff5b9802110 OP_EQUAL
address
MExuxcdhxwSMbi6MRHL5FvCUENHiW8MzS9
transaction
debc17b3f517c8d588ffc33c677129f2deab73069be47e1aa0f672723e69db97
spent
true